Edyta� Hetmaniok is a scholar working on Mechanical Engineering, Modeling and Simulation and Mathematical Physics. According to data from OpenAlex, Edyta� Hetmaniok has authored 86 papers receiving a total of 504 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 32 papers in Mechanical Engineering, 26 papers in Modeling and Simulation and 25 papers in Mathematical Physics. Recurrent topics in Edyta� Hetmaniok's work include Fractional Differential Equations Solutions (26 papers), Numerical methods in inverse problems (19 papers) and Mechanical and Thermal Properties Analysis (18 papers). Edyta� Hetmaniok is often cited by papers focused on Fractional Differential Equations Solutions (26 papers), Numerical methods in inverse problems (19 papers) and Mechanical and Thermal Properties Analysis (18 papers). Edyta� Hetmaniok collaborates with scholars based in Poland, Italy and Czechia. Edyta� Hetmaniok's co-authors include Damian Słota, Roman Wituła, Adam� Zielonka, R. Michal, Giacomo Capizzi, Christian Napoli, Yasir Khan and Jordan Hristov and has published in prestigious journ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, International Journal of Heat and Mass Transfer and Sensors.
